Vezaris v. Columbia Properties Hartford, LLC
Plaintiff: Thomas Vezaris
Defendant: Columbia Properties Hartford, LLC
Case Number: 3:2014cv00880
Filed: June 17, 2014
Court: US District Court for the District of Connecticut
Office: New Haven Office
County: Hartford
Presiding Judge: Charles S. Haight
Nature of Suit: Other Personal Injury
Cause of Action: 28 U.S.C. ยง 1441
Jury Demanded By: Defendant

Date Filed Document Text
June 20, 2014 Opinion or Order Filing 13 ORDER (see attached) directing both parties to file and serve on or before July 30, 2014, affidavits regarding citizenship for federal diversity jurisdiction purposes. Signed by Judge Charles S. Haight, Jr. on June 20, 2014.(Dorais, L.)
